#074d0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#074d0f is composed of 2.7% red, 30.2%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.5%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 126.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.3% and a lightness of 16.5%. #074d0f color hex could be obtained by blending #0e9a1e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

Shades and Tints of #074d0f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000501 is the darkest color, while #f2fef3 is the lightest one.
